FG to Overhaul NNPC Next week – Ibe Kachikwu

The Minister of State for Petroleum Resources, Dr. Emmanuel Ibe Kachikwu, on Thursday revealed that the Federal Government will next week carry out a major overhaul of the Nigerian National Petroleum Corporation, NNPC.

Kachikwu made the disclosure at the Shell Production and Exploration Oloibiri Lecture Series held in Abuja.

He said the Federal Government’s decision was in line with its aim of resolving the governance issues in the oil and gas sector as well as at the NNPC.

He explained that the planned overhaul in the national oil firm had never happened at the corporation in the past 20 years.

He said, “We are starting first with simple governance issues, those that are not contentious, that are very rapid and that deals a lot with the transformation of the national oil company.

“For the national oil company, a lot of work is going on, I am sure some of you have seen the effects but within the next one week, we are going to be announcing some really major overhaul of the system, one that hasn’t been done in over 20 years.

“The effect of that would be to quite frankly unbundle the huge company into four to five main operational zones; the upstream, downstream, midstream, refining and, of course, every other company that is trending to the venture group.”
